A loxodromic bearing is the angle between a line on the surface of the Earth and a meridian, which represents the constant compass direction to follow in order to travel along a loxodrome, a path that crosses all meridians at the same angle.

Navigating the vastness of the ocean or the complexities of the sky requires a profound understanding of various navigational concepts. One such concept is the loxodromic bearing, which plays a crucial role in navigation, particularly in maritime and aerial contexts. A loxodromic bearing refers to a path on the surface of the Earth that crosses all meridians at the same angle. This characteristic makes it particularly useful for sailors and pilots, as it allows them to maintain a constant compass direction while traveling over long distances.The term 'loxodrome' originates from the Greek words 'loxos,' meaning oblique, and 'dromos,' meaning course. Unlike a great circle route, which represents the shortest distance between two points on a sphere, a loxodromic bearing provides a more practical approach for navigation. While great circle routes are ideal for calculating the shortest path, they can be challenging to follow due to the need for continuous adjustments in heading. In contrast, a loxodromic bearing enables navigators to set a fixed angle and follow that direction, simplifying the navigation process.To illustrate the significance of loxodromic bearing, consider a ship sailing from one port to another across the open sea. If the captain chooses a loxodromic bearing, they can maintain a steady course by keeping their compass aligned with the chosen angle. This method allows for easier navigation, especially when dealing with varying wind and current conditions. Furthermore, since the loxodromic bearing intersects all meridians at the same angle, it ensures that the vessel remains on a consistent path, reducing the risk of straying off course.However, it is essential to understand that while loxodromic bearings are advantageous for navigation, they do have limitations. For instance, as a vessel approaches the poles, the loxodromic bearing can lead to longer travel distances compared to a great circle route. Therefore, navigators must weigh the benefits and drawbacks when determining the best course for their journey.In addition to its practical applications, the concept of loxodromic bearing also has theoretical implications in the field of mathematics and geography. The study of loxodromes involves understanding how these paths relate to the Earth's curvature and the principles of spherical geometry.
